Output 7a527efcddae132b7bce26465370f331bd3044b4bb9666302000dc82a910bc23:154
- value
- 1526628
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f9dac226171941f872b6779e5a2b34f57fe1daed OP_EQUAL
- address
- 3QU8EugmaQibzqq7mRH5JDzQ1ir324jcHc
- transaction
- 7a527efcddae132b7bce26465370f331bd3044b4bb9666302000dc82a910bc23
- confirmations
- 172858
- spent
- true